CVE-2026-32693 in Jujuinfo

Summary

by MITRE • 03/18/2026

In Juju from version 3.0.0 through 3.6.18, the authorization of the "secret-set" tool is not performed correctly, which allows a grantee to update the secret content, and can lead to reading or updating other secrets. When the "secret-set" tool logs an error in an exploitation attempt, the secret is still updated contrary to expectations, and the new value is visible to both the owner and the grantee.

Once again VulDB remains the best source for vulnerability data.

Analysis

by VulDB Data Team • 03/24/2026

The vulnerability identified as CVE-2026-32693 resides within the Juju orchestration platform, specifically affecting versions ranging from 3.0.0 through 3.6.18. This represents a critical authorization flaw that fundamentally undermines the security model of secret management within the platform. The issue manifests in the improper implementation of access controls for the "secret-set" tool, which is designed to manage sensitive information within the Juju environment. The flaw creates a scenario where unauthorized parties can manipulate secret content despite lacking proper authorization, creating a significant breach in the platform's confidentiality and integrity mechanisms.

The technical root cause of this vulnerability stems from a failure in the authorization validation process within the secret management subsystem. When the "secret-set" tool is invoked, the system should verify that the requesting entity possesses appropriate permissions before allowing any modifications to secret content. However, the implementation contains a logic flaw where the authorization check is either bypassed or incorrectly handled during error conditions. This flaw is particularly dangerous because it persists even when the tool encounters errors during execution, meaning that malicious actors can successfully update secrets despite error messages being logged, creating a false sense of security for legitimate users and administrators.

The operational impact of this vulnerability extends beyond simple unauthorized access to encompass potential data breaches and privilege escalation scenarios. An attacker who gains access to a granted account can exploit this vulnerability to modify secret content that they should not have access to, potentially leading to information disclosure, data manipulation, or system compromise. The visibility of the updated secret content to both the original owner and the grantee creates a particularly concerning scenario where the breach may go undetected while simultaneously providing the attacker with access to additional secrets within the system. This vulnerability directly violates the principle of least privilege and can lead to cascading security issues within environments that rely heavily on Juju's secret management capabilities.

From a cybersecurity framework perspective, this vulnerability aligns with CWE-284, which addresses improper access control, and represents a failure in the authorization mechanisms that should protect sensitive resources. The ATT&CK framework categorizes this issue under privilege escalation and credential access tactics, as attackers can leverage this flaw to gain unauthorized access to sensitive information. The vulnerability demonstrates poor input validation and access control implementation, where error handling logic inadvertently permits unauthorized modifications. Organizations using Juju versions within the affected range should immediately implement mitigations including disabling the affected functionality, implementing additional access controls, and conducting comprehensive audits of secret management practices. The fix requires proper authorization validation that does not rely on error handling for access control decisions, ensuring that all secret modifications are properly authenticated and authorized before execution.

The broader implications of this vulnerability highlight the critical importance of robust access control mechanisms in cloud orchestration platforms. Secret management systems form the backbone of secure cloud deployments, and flaws in these components can have far-reaching consequences. This vulnerability serves as a reminder that even seemingly simple tools can contain complex security implications when authorization checks are improperly implemented. The affected environment may experience unauthorized data access, potential compliance violations, and increased attack surface for sophisticated adversaries seeking to exploit information disclosure vulnerabilities. Security teams should prioritize patching this vulnerability and implementing monitoring for unauthorized secret modifications, as the breach could potentially go unnoticed for extended periods while providing attackers with persistent access to sensitive information within the Juju environment.

Responsible

Canonical

Reservation

03/13/2026

Disclosure

03/18/2026

Moderation

accepted

CPE

ready

EPSS

0.00081

KEV

no

Activities

very low

Sources

Interested in the pricing of exploits?

See the underground prices here!